Olive Garden Happy Hour usually features discounted appetizers and drinks during late-afternoon hours at participating locations. As of September 2025, most specials range from $4–$7 for drinks and $5–$8 for select appetizers, though prices and availability vary by restaurant and state rules. Always confirm details with your local location, as offers differ.
The Olive Garden happy hour schedule varies by location, so times are not the same everywhere. Most restaurants offer it on weekdays in the late afternoon, typically between 3 PM and 6 PM, giving guests a chance to enjoy discounted drinks and appetizers before the dinner rush.
Weekend happy hours are uncommon, as many locations skip Saturday and Sunday promotions altogether. Since each restaurant sets its own schedule based on state laws and management decisions, the only reliable way to know what time is Olive Garden happy hour near you is to check your local listing online or call the restaurant directly.

Olive Garden Happy Hour Menu & Prices (2025)

he Olive Garden happy hour menu features a mix of appetizers and bar drinks offered at lower prices than usual. While options vary by location, most restaurants include guest favorites like mozzarella sticks, flatbreads, or meatballs along with discounted beer, wine, and cocktails.
Appetizers typically range from $5 to $8, making them an affordable way to share a starter before dinner. Domestic beers usually cost $4–$5, wines by the glass often run $6–$8, and cocktails are commonly $5–$7. These discounts make happy hour a budget-friendly way to enjoy Olive Garden without paying full menu prices.

Olive Garden Appetizer Deals & Prices
The Olive Garden appetizer happy hour offers popular starters at reduced prices, usually between $5 and $8. Options vary by restaurant, but guests often find Fried Mozzarella, Lasagna Fritta, Stuffed Ziti Fritta, Calamari, and Spinach-Artichoke Dip on the menu. These items are smaller, shareable plates that pair well with drink specials.
Prices run lower than the regular menu, making it easy to enjoy more than one dish without overspending. Some appetizers remain full-price items, so availability depends on the location.
Typical Olive Garden food specials include:
- Fried Mozzarella – breaded cheese with marinara.
- Lasagna Fritta – layered pasta, fried, and served with sauce.
- Stuffed Ziti Fritta – cheese-filled pasta bites, fried golden.
- Calamari – lightly breaded with dipping sauce.
- Spinach-Artichoke Dip – creamy dip served with toasted bread.

How Much Does Olive Garden Happy Hour Cost?
The Olive Garden happy hour cost is typically $1–$3 less per item than regular pricing, which equals about 15–30% in savings. Guests enjoy the same portion sizes and quality at a noticeably lower price, making happy hour a smart choice for budget-conscious diners.
Several factors influence exact costs:
- Market differences: Urban areas often run higher than suburban locations.
- State alcohol laws: Local rules can change drink pricing or limit options.
- Franchise participation: Not every restaurant offers the same specials.
